Q: What is the size of the Qo 20a Dual Breaker?A: The Qo 20a Dual Breaker measures three point nine inches in length, four point five inches in width, and eight inches in height.
Q: What voltage is the Qo 20a Dual Breaker designed for?A: This circuit breaker is designed for one hundred twenty volts.
Q: What type of circuit breaker is the Qo 20a Dual Breaker?A: It is a twenty amp single pole circuit breaker, which also functions as a combination arc fault circuit interrupter.
Q: How do I install the Qo 20a Dual Breaker?A: To install, turn off the main power, remove the panel cover, and connect the breaker to the bus bar before securing it.
Q: Is the Qo 20a Dual Breaker suitable for residential use?A: Yes, it is suitable for residential applications, providing protection against arc faults.
Q: Can I use the Qo 20a Dual Breaker in a commercial setting?A: Yes, it can be used in commercial settings where arc fault protection is required.
Q: How do I maintain the Qo 20a Dual Breaker?A: Regularly check for any signs of damage or wear, and ensure it is free from dust and debris for optimal performance.
Q: What should I do if the Qo 20a Dual Breaker trips frequently?A: If it trips frequently, check for overloaded circuits or faulty devices. Consult a professional if the issue persists.
Q: Is the Qo 20a Dual Breaker safe for high electrical loads?A: No, this breaker is rated for twenty amps, and using it for higher electrical loads can lead to tripping or failure.
Q: What kind of warranty does the Qo 20a Dual Breaker come with?A: The Qo 20a Dual Breaker typically comes with a manufacturer's warranty, covering defects in materials and workmanship.
Q: How does the Qo 20a Dual Breaker compare to standard breakers?A: Unlike standard breakers, this one includes arc fault protection, which helps prevent electrical fires.
